Both girls attended the WITS Summer Camp again this summer. Here's a poem by each of them.
Dragonfly
I see an orange dragonfly
Fluttering softly
Its big eyes bulging like
Punch-out eyes
Four wings, light and see-through,
To help support it
It flutters on many things,
Even my dog!
The dragonfly spins through
the morning sky and
never tells its secrets.
By Pearl, age 7
Horse Brown
I see horses playing.
I hear horses running in the river.
I taste brown marshmallows.
I smell chocolate.
I feel safe.
My color is horse brown.
by Carrie, age 5
